Common Admission Requirements For Cosmetology SchoolsIn Stonecrest, Georgia

To enroll in cosmetology programs in Stonecrest, Georgia, prospective students should be aware of common admission requirements:

  • Age: Typically, applicants must be at least 16 years old. Some schools may require a high school diploma or GED.

  • Prerequisite Coursework: While not always mandatory, completing relevant high school courses such as biology, chemistry, and art can be beneficial for students.

  • Application Process: Generally, schools require an application form, personal statement, and, in some cases, letters of recommendation.

  • Skill Assessment: Some programs may include an interview or skill assessment to evaluate the applicant's interest and aptitude in cosmetology.

  • Background Check: Many cosmetology schools require a background check before admission, particularly for programs that involve working with clients.

Understanding these requirements can help prospective students streamline their application process and prepare adequately for enrollment.

Cost & Financial Aid Options For Cosmetology Schools In Stonecrest, Georgia

The cost of cosmetology training programs in Stonecrest, Georgia, varies based on the institution and program length. Here’s a general overview:

  • Tuition Ranges: Cosmetology programs usually cost between $10,000 to $20,000 for the entire course. Costs often depend on program duration, facilities, and included materials or kits.

  • Additional costs: Students should account for fees related to uniforms, textbooks, and examination costs. Supplies can range from a few hundred to several thousand dollars depending on the program.

  • Financial Aid Options:

    • Federal Grants: Students may qualify for Pell Grants or federal student loans based on need.
    • State Assistance: Georgia offers financial aid programs that support technical and vocational education.
    • Scholarships: Many cosmetology schools award scholarships based on merit or need. It's valuable to inquire about available options with individual institutions.
    • Payment Plans: Some schools offer monthly payment plans, allowing students to manage tuition costs more effectively.

Exploring these financial aid options can significantly ease the burden of educational expenses and facilitate completion of the program.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) About Cosmetology Schools In Stonecrest, Georgia

  1. What is the duration of cosmetology programs in Stonecrest?

    • Programs typically last between 9 months to 2 years, depending on the type of credential pursued.
  2. Are evening or weekend classes available?

    • Many schools offer flexible scheduling options to accommodate working students.
  3. Do I need a license to work as a cosmetologist in Georgia?

    • Yes, a state license is required to practice cosmetology in Georgia after passing the necessary state board exams.
  4. Can I transfer credits from a different school?

    • Some programs may accept transfer credits, but it is essential to check with the specific institution.
  5. What is covered in the cosmetology curriculum?

    • Core topics include hair cutting and coloring, skincare, nail technology, and business management.
  6. Are there any job placement services for graduates?

    • Many cosmetology schools offer job placement services or career counseling to assist graduates in their job search.
  7. What materials will I need to purchase?

    • Students usually need to buy a kit with tools and products, which ranges from $500 to $1,500 depending on the program.
  8. Is financial aid available for these programs?

    • Yes, numerous financial aid options are available, including federal grants, scholarships, and loans.
  9. What are the steps to get started in a program?

    • Interested students should research schools, check admission requirements, and submit an application to the desired program.
  10. How much can I expect to earn as a cosmetologist?

    • Salaries vary based on experience and location, but cosmetologists in Georgia commonly earn between $25,000 and $50,000 annually.

Exploring these frequently asked questions can help prospective students make informed decisions about their education and career in cosmetology.
